Transaction

dde22e6a6cfe714f7ed23a5c7c1f9b4bc6a16239374304600a0d287e75dd66ec
275,457 confirmations
Timestamp
1608371105
Block662,030
Fee149,427 sats
Fee rate143.4 sats/vB
view on mempool.space

Inputs & Outputs